// Contrast ratios enforced by the Lumenfield accessibility audit.
// This constant sets the minimum ratio for body text; the audit job
// fails the build if any themed component dips below it. Raised from
// 4.5 to 4.7 after the quarterly review flagged the muted palette.
// Discussed at the weekly eng sync; see audit dashboard for per-page
// results. The token of the audit build that set this value follows.

session token of kahag-bawip = htk6_729d08

Subject: Handover — Fabrikit on-call

Hey! Quick handover notes. Fabrikit (our test-data factory lib) had a flaky seed generator this week — if builds fail on the Norwick suite, just bump the seed cache and rerun. Docs live on the Lantermill wiki under "Fabrikit basics," which new folks should skim first. Nothing else burning. If anything weird pops up overnight, ping the library owner directly.

billing contact of bafog-bawip = fraael@lumicworks.corp

Subject: Handover — Siftgate bloom filter layer

Team,

The Siftgate bloom filter now fronts all reads to the Korvane key-value store, cutting miss-path lookups by roughly 80%. Filter snapshots rebuild nightly and are pushed as signed artifacts; the store refuses unsigned snapshots outright. So you can publish rebuilds during incidents, the active signing key follows below.

deploy key for kagup-bawig: bky9_ZMq28eTw9